Transaction 49351ac7405aa57e3760f97ae1371827e526737e495a074d661f2efb768b0e55
1 Input
1 Output
-
49351ac7405aa57e3760f97ae1371827e526737e495a074d661f2efb768b0e55:0
- value
- 515588014
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d009409eb592861095b5bce7dc12d006aca51dc
- address
- bc1q95qfgz0tty5xzz2mt088msfdqp4v55wu55wjpt